Understanding IPTV: A Beginner's Guide
IPTV, or Internet Protocol Television, means a revolutionary way to view television programming . Unlike traditional cable or satellite, IPTV transmits content over the web , utilizing your existing online connection. Think of it as comparable with copyright or Hulu, but often offering a wider array of broadcast television networks and on-demand films . Here's a simple breakdown:
- It uses your internet connection, not cable or satellite.
- You require a device capable of playing IPTV content (e.g., smart TV , computer, cellular ).
- Content is typically delivered via an app or setup.
Understanding these core concepts provides a solid foundation for exploring the world of IPTV.
IPTV vs. Cable : Which is Ideal for Your Family?
Deciding between Internet Protocol Television and wired television can be confusing , but understanding the fundamental differences is essential . Cable systems deliver channels via copper wires, typically requiring a lengthy contract and often with fewer choices. IPTV, on the other hand, delivers content over your broadband connection, offering potentially more flexibility and a wider selection of shows , but hinging on a stable internet service . Consider your spending and bandwidth when reaching your final choice .
Troubleshooting Common IPTV Issues
Experiencing issues with your internet protocol television service? Don't worry – many users encounter frequent challenges . A lagging broadcast, fuzzy picture, or a complete absence of connection are typical complaints. First, ensure your internet access is strong. Attempt restarting your modem and television . Next, check your account status to confirm it's current . Ultimately, reach out to your service for support if the difficulty continues .
